NATIONAL HUMAN RIGHTS COMMISSION, INDIA CHAPTER 1 INTRODUCTION 1.1 This report of the National Human Rights Commission (NHRC) covers the period from 1 April, 2018 to 31 March, 2019. It is the twenty-sixth Annual Report of the Commission. 1.2 The twenty-fifth Annual Report of the Commission, covering the period from 1 April, 2017 to 31 March, 2018, was submitted to the Central Government on 28 December, 2018 for preparing the Memorandum of Action Taken and placing the same before each House of Parliament in accordance with the procedure laid down under Section 20 of the “Protection of Human Rights Act (PHRA), 1993” and its amendment thereby in September, 2006. 1.3 During the period under review, Justice Shri H.L. Dattu (former Chief Justice of India) continued to serve as Chairperson in the Commission. Shri S.C. Sinha (former Director General, NIA) and Justice Shri D. Murugesan (former Chief Justice of High Court of Delhi) demitted the office of Member, NHRC on 07.04.2018 and 20.09.2018 respectively. Justice Shri P.C. Ghose (former Judge Supreme Court of India) demitted the office of Member, NHRC on 22.03.3019. Smt. Jyotika Kalra (Advocate on record, Supreme Court of India) continued to serve as Member in the Commission. 1.4 Shri Jaideep Govind, IAS (1984: Madhya Pradesh) joined the National Human Rights Commission, on the 14 January, 2019 and has taken over as Secretary General and also the Chief Executive Officer of NHRC as Shri Ambuj Sharma, IAS (Tamil Nadu: 1983) superannuated on 31 December, 2018 from the Commission. He was the 15th Secretary General of the Commission. Shri Prabhat Singh, IPS (1985: AGMUT) took over as Director General (Investigation) on 23 January, 2019, as Shri Gurbachan Singh, Director General (Investigation) superannuated from the NHRC on 31 December, 2018. Dr. Ranjit Singh continued to be the Joint Secretary (Programme & Research). Shri Dilip Kumar IAS, (1995: Punjab) took over as the Joint Secretary (Training & Research) on 16 May, 2018. 1.5 As provided in Section 3 (3) of the PHRA (1993), Prof. (Dr.) Ram Shankar Katheria, the Chairperson of the National Commission for the Scheduled Castes, Shri Nand Kumar Sai, the Chairperson of the National Commission for the Scheduled Tribes, Shri Syed Ghayorul Hasan Rizvi, the Chairperson of the National Commission for Minorities and Smt. Rekha Sharma, Chairperson of the National Commission for Women continued to be deemed Members of the NHRC for the discharge of functions specified in clauses (b) to (j) of Section 12 of the PHR Act, 1993. 1.6 The Annual Report of the Commission not only provides a description about the overall activities undertaken by it each year but also serve as a principal source of information on the human rights situation in the country. During the year 2018-19, the Commission focused its attention on a wide range of activities in accord with the various functions as prescribed under Section (12) of the PHR Act, 1993.
